概述 为了探讨vue的实质,所以想debug一下源码,然则怎样最先是个题目,因而有了如许一篇纪录。目的是为了能够调试es6版本的,也就是src下的源码,所以主如果sourceMap的开启。原文来自:https://blo…
分类:JavaScript
Learn from React
Symbol export const REACT_ELEMENT_TYPE = hasSymbol? Symbol.for('react.element'):0xeac7; Symbol.for(‘reac…
Web前端开辟标准规范
web前端开辟范例的意义 进步团队的合作才能 进步代码的复用利用率 能够写出质量更高,效力更好的代码 为后期保护供应更好的支撑 一、定名划定规矩 定名运用英文语义化,制止运用特别字符,制止运用拼音,制止运用中英文夹杂! …
防止取值时涌现Cannot read property 'xx' of undefined
本文来自我的博客,迎接人人去GitHub上star我的博客 我们在取值特别是链式取值的时刻,常常会碰到Cannot read property 'xx' of undefined的毛病,怎样防止这类状况的发作呢?这里有几…
js隐式转换
—-待更,望大佬指点。
Mobx 源码浏览简记
Mobx 源码简记 团体会写得比较乱,同时也比较简朴,和读书笔记差不多,基本是边读边写。包涵~ 主要三大部份Atom、Observable、Derivation Atom Mobx的原子类,能够被视察和关照变化,obse…
React Hooks入门: 基本
媒介 起首迎接人人关注我的Github博客,也算是对我的一点勉励,毕竟写东西没法取得变现,能坚持下去也是靠的是本身的热忱和人人的勉励,愿望人人多多关注呀!React 16.8中新增了Hooks特征,而且在React官…
经由过程 Node 批量下载文件到当地(多文件)
近来在做一个文件下载的功用,这里把做的历程顶用的手艺和坑扼要总结下。 上篇文章 《经由过程 JavaScript 下载文件到当地(单文件)》说了下怎样下载单文件,这篇重要说下怎样做多文件的批量下载 多文件离别处置惩罚 假…
防抖(debounce)和撙节(throttle)的进修总结
防抖(debounce) 用户与网页举行交互时,经常出现依据页面的状况、数据向服务器要求、发送数据的场景,比方:依据用户的输入数据举行及时校验,下拉要求数据等等,假如用户操纵过于频仍,页面状况、数据变化的太快太频仍,会举…
浅谈JS的浅拷贝和深拷贝(递归和树遍历)
1.对象的特别性 由于对象的是经由过程指针细致内存地点的,所以对象的拷贝不能像变量平常简朴的赋值,对象的赋值只是将指针的地点赋值过去罢了,修正属性值会对一切指向这个内存地点的对象的属性值都会被转变,见下面的例子: // …
JavaScript中函数的挪用和this的指向
迎接纠正和补充 函数的挪用和this的指向 1.一般函数挪用 this 指向 window function fn() { console.log(this); } window.fn(); 2.要领挪用 this 指向…
Web 前端机能剖析(二)
扼要申明 在上一篇文章《Web 前端机能剖析(一)》中,我们对前端机能相干的学问进行了进修和讨论,而且做了一个实验性子的项目用来实践和考证,本文附上主要功能模块 – web-performance.js 的源…